The Health and Safety (H&S) Superintendent will play a key role in providing leadership, coaching, resources, boundary conditions and motivation to help the H&S team ensure systems that mitigate incidents are in place and monitored. The position will ensure compliance with the H&S regulatory requirements and BP group standards. The function ensures area-by-area consistency for the execution of the H&S systems and is responsible for providing cost effective compliance assurance and managing H&S for the Texas City Chemicals (TCC) site.
The H&S Superintendent will serve as the primary contact with BP Legal to ensure H&S regulatory programs are consistent with legal requirements. He/she is also the primary contact for regulatory agency management personnel for interface with the plant. In addition, the H&S Superintendent is the primary contact for external auditors for communicating H&S policies, goals and strategies.
Accountabilities Include:
Communicate H&S issues and provide options and strategies for meeting legal requirements and improving performance to plant operations, maintenance, technical and leadership teams. Ensure appropriate resources both internal and external are in place to manage H&S compliance programs. Define annual goals, budgets and strategies for the H&S team to further enhance H&S programs and communications. Manage medical, security, crisis management and emergency response services delivery via term sheet arrangements. Manage H&S policy development and maintenance. Manage HSSE metrics reporting, safety engineering services, contractor HSSE management services and industrial hygiene/CHESS services. Support the implementation of the H&S elements of BP group standards. Provide leadership to the H&S team on compliance programs, ensure level of risk is properly assessed and plans developed to reduce risk. Assist HSSE staff in communicating and resolving H&S issues with operations, maintenance and technical groups. Communicate major H&S issues and strategies to the TCC Leadership team and gain consensus in moving resolution forward. Take the lead with BP Legal on any H&S legal issues such as lawsuits, settlements, variances, abatement orders and compliance schedules to ensure that appropriate legal processes are in place for compliance. Interact with agencies during inspections if issues arise that need to be addressed or communicated.
